The Vurgo Bianco from Vite ad Ovest is the perfect expression of the Sicilian territory: rich, marine, and earthy. The bush-trained vines are nestled between Marsala and Mazzara del Vallo, where Vincenzo Angileri cultivates the grapes used to produce this white, a blend of Cataratto and Grillo. The cultivation and winemaking techniques used by the winery correspond to those of the old Sicilian family tradition, which impart territorial expressiveness and the sensation of immersing oneself in all the peculiarities that the soils and the authenticity of Sicily can offer.

The vines cultivated to produce the Vurgo from Vite ad Ovest do not see the use of any chemical treatments, exclusively using copper and sulfur and fertilization obtained from organic substances. The grapes are hand-picked in the first decade of September and then destemmed and pressed to ferment in steel or fiberglass tanks with the aid of only indigenous yeasts. This is followed by a brief two-day maceration that gives a more marked structure to the liquid and enhances its flavor. The aging on the fine lees lasts until bottling, where the wine does not undergo filtration, clarification, or stabilization.

The Vurgo bianco presents itself visually with a straw-yellow color with golden reflections. The aromas released are intense, a direct manifestation of the richness of the Sicilian territory. A persistent aromatic note is due to the more substantial percentage of Cataratto grapes, expertly balanced by fresher notes from the Grillo. The result is a bouquet of citrus, fresh flowers, and balsamic notes. The sip is lively and captivating, soft, and with a persistent savory and mineral touch.
